Gain in elevation: 200′ Special Notes: You will … WebThe Sheltowee Trace is a 282-mile multi-use trail that passes through Red River Gorge while traversing the length of the Daniel Boone National Forest. The trail is named in honor of Daniel Boone. Sheltowee (meaning Big Turtle) was the name given to Boone when he was adopted into the Shawnee Indian tribe as the son of the great war chief, Blackfish. simple array program in javascript

WebOct 8, 2024 · The Red River Gorge offers a range of trails for different experience levels. Casual hikers can enjoy scenic nature walks, while more adventurous visitors might seek out strenuous backpacking trips. Either way, bring your hiking boots because there is lots of terrain to explore.

WebMar 26, 2024 · Hiking Daniel Boone National Forest has about 500 miles of trails passing through sandstone and limestone rock faces. You can spend an hour or days exploring on foot!
